Carrying Out Thorough Situation Investigations
To properly represent your clients, carry out a detailed examination of the instance. This is crucial in building a strong protection approach and discovering any kind of proof that can sustain your client's virtue or mitigate their fees.
Beginning by examining all available papers, such as police reports, witness statements, and forensic records. Interview witnesses, both the prosecution's and your own, to gather added details or identify variances.
Visit the criminal activity scene to gain a far better understanding of the situations surrounding the situation. Talk to experts, such as forensic experts or private detectives, to assist in assessing evidence or locating prospective witnesses.
In addition, discover any type of possible lawful concerns or constitutional offenses that can impact the case. By carrying out an extensive investigation, you can uncover vital information and develop an engaging protection technique that gives your client the most effective opportunity at a positive result.

Preventing Usual Blunders in Trial Preparation
To stay clear of common errors in trial prep work, you should meticulously review all appropriate case records and speak with specialists in order to construct a strong defense approach. By doing so, you can ensure that you're well-prepared and furnished to effectively represent your client in court.
Here are some vital steps to follow:
- Extensively take a look at all the evidence: Put in the time to assess every item of proof, consisting of cops reports, witness declarations, and forensic records. This will certainly assist you recognize any kind of incongruities or weak points in the prosecution's case.
- Look for experienced viewpoints: Seek advice from specialists in relevant fields such as forensic scientific research, psychology, or modern technology. Their insights and point of views can be very useful in challenging the prosecution's evidence or offering alternate explanations.
- Prepare for the opposing disagreements: Examine the prosecution's instance and expect their disagreements. This will permit you to create counterarguments and strengthen your protection method.
Navigating the Difficulties of Interrogation
When cross-examining witnesses, you have to be prepared to encounter numerous difficulties and properly browse them to enhance your instance. Cross-examination can be a defining moment in a test, as it allows you to challenge the credibility and integrity of the witness's statement.
One difficulty you might come across is a hostile witness that's uncooperative or combative. In such a situation, it is very important to keep your composure and stay focused on the truths.
An additional challenge is handling evasive witnesses who attempt to avoid addressing your questions straight. To conquer this, you can rephrase your questions or existing contradictory proof to corner the witness.
Furthermore, you may face arguments from the rival guidance throughout cross-examination. It's essential to prepare for possible arguments and be prepared with persuasive debates to counter them.
